The cost of water line service in Parker, CO can vary greatly depending on several factors. Whether you’re dealing with a minor repair or a complete replacement, understanding the elements that influence pricing can help you budget effectively and avoid unexpected expenses.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of service: Different services such as repair, replacement, or installation have varying costs.
- Length of the water line: The longer the water line, the higher the material and labor costs.
- Material used: Copper, PVC, and PEX are common materials, each with different price points.
- Depth of the line: Deeper lines require more excavation, increasing labor costs.
- Accessibility: Hard-to-reach areas may require specialized equipment, adding to the overall cost.
- Permits and inspections: Local regulations may necessitate permits and inspections, which come with additional fees.
- Labor rates: Labor costs can vary depending on the expertise and experience of the professionals.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ost |
---|---|
Basic repair | $150 - $500 |
Full line replacement | $1,500 - $4,000 |
New line installation | $2,000 - $5,000 |
Leak detection | $100 - $300 |
Permit fees | $50 - $200 |
Trenching/excavation | $500 - $1,500 |
